The following packages have been upgraded to a newer upstream version:
graphite2 (1.3.10).

Security Fix(es):

* Various vulnerabilities have been discovered in Graphite2. An attacker
able to trick an unsuspecting user into opening specially crafted font
files in an application using Graphite2 could exploit these flaws to
disclose potentially sensitive memory, cause an application crash, or,
possibly, execute arbitrary code. (CVE-2017-7771, CVE-2017-7772,
CVE-2017-7773, CVE-2017-7774, CVE-2017-7775, CVE-2017-7776, CVE-2017-7777,
CVE-2017-7778)
